70th Filmfare Awards South: The nominations for the Telugu segment of the 70th Filmfare Awards South have been announced ahead of the ceremony scheduled to take place in Kerala on February 21, 2026. The annual awards, held in association with Kerala Tourism, recognise films released in 2024 across the Tamil, Telugu, Malayalam and Kannada industries. With the event set for tomorrow, February 21, the Telugu nominations highlight a wide cross-section of performances and technical achievements from the past year.
Complete List Of Telugu Nominations: 70th Filmfare Awards South
In the Best Film category, the nominated titles are 35 Chinna Katha Kaadu, Committee Kurrollu, Hanu-Man, Kalki 2898 AD, Lucky Baskhar and Pushpa 2: The Rule. These films span genres ranging from mythology and action dramas to commercial entertainers and socially rooted narratives.
For Best Director, the nominees include Nag Ashwin (Kalki 2898 AD), Nanda Kishore Emani (35 Chinna Katha Kaadu), Prasanth Varma (Hanu-Man), Sukumar (Pushpa 2: The Rule), Venky Atluri (Lucky Baskhar) and Yadhu Vamsi (Committee Kurrollu).
The Best Actor in a Leading Role (Male) category features Allu Arjun (Pushpa 2: The Rule), Dulquer Salmaan (Lucky Baskhar), Jr NTR (Devara: Part 1), Nani (Saripodhaa Sanivaaram), Siddhu Jonnalagadda (Tillu Square) and Teja Sajja (Hanu-Man).
In the Best Actor in a Leading Role (Female) category, the nominees are Anupama Parameswaran (Tillu Square), Ashika Ranganath (Naa Saami Ranga), Meenakshi Chaudhary (Lucky Baskhar), Nivetha Thomas (35 Chinna Katha Kaadu), Priyanka Mohan (Saripodhaa Sanivaaram) and Rashmika Mandanna (Pushpa 2: The Rule).
For Best Actor in a Supporting Role (Male), the nominations go to Amitabh Bachchan (Kalki 2898 AD), Dhananjaya (Zebra), Fahadh Faasil (Pushpa 2: The Rule), Satya (Mathu Vadalara 2), SJ Suryah (Saripodhaa Sanivaaram) and Vinay Rai (Hanu-Man).
In the Best Actor in a Supporting Role (Female) category, Anjali (Gangs of Godavari), Faria Abdullah (Mathu Vadalara 2), Rashi Singh Nandu (Prasanna Vadanam), Sharanya Pradeep (Ambajipeta Marriage Band), Shraddha Srinath (Mechanic Rocky) and Varalaxmi Sarathkumar (Hanu-Man) have been nominated.
The Best Music Album category includes Anirudh Ravichander (Devara: Part 1), Chaitan Bharadwaj (Harom Hara), Devi Sri Prasad (Pushpa 2: The Rule), G. V. Prakash Kumar (Lucky Baskhar), Gowra Hari, Anudeep Dev and Krishna Saurabh (Hanu-Man), Jakes Bejoy (Saripodhaa Sanivaaram) and Thaman S (Guntur Kaaram).
For Best Lyrics, the nominees are Krishna Kanth (“Aa Rojulu Malli Raavu” – Committee Kurrollu), Ramjogayya Sastry (“Chuttamalle” – Devara: Part 1), Ramajogayaa Sastry (“Dum Masala” – Guntur Kaaram), Ramajogayaa Sastry (“Kurchi Madathapetti” – Guntur Kaaram) and Shreemani (“Srimathi Garu” – Lucky Baskhar).
In the Best Playback Singer (Male) category, nominees include Anirudh Ravichander (“The Fear Song” – Devara: Part 1), Anurag Kulkarni (“Suttamla Soosi” – Gangs of Godavari), Arijit Singh (“Nuvanuvuu” – Om Bheem Bush), Gowra Hari (“Poolamme Pilla” – Hanu-Man), Ram Miriyala (“Sufiyana” – Aay), Sanjith Hegde (“Dum Masala” – Guntur Kaaram) and Sri Krishna (“Kurchi Madathapetti” – Guntur Kaaram).
For Best Playback Singer (Female), Mangli (“Gulledu Gulledu” – Mechanic Rocky), Shilpa Rao (“Chuttamalle” – Devara: Part 1), Shreya Ghoshal (“Sooseki” – Pushpa 2: The Rule) and Usha Uthup (“Lucky Baskhar Title Track” – Lucky Baskhar) are in contention.
The winners across categories will be announced at the awards ceremony in Kerala on February 21, as members of the South Indian film fraternity gather for the 70th edition of the Filmfare Awards South.
